Gulfport Energy (GPOR) Cost of Revenue (2016 - 2025)

Gulfport Energy (GPOR) has 15 years of Cost of Revenue data on record, last reported at $93.2 million in Q4 2025.

  • For Q4 2025, Cost of Revenue rose 5.65% year-over-year to $93.2 million; the TTM value through Dec 2025 reached $358.9 million, up 2.19%, while the annual FY2025 figure was $358.9 million, 2.19% up from the prior year.
  • Cost of Revenue reached $93.2 million in Q4 2025 per GPOR's latest filing, down from $96.4 million in the prior quarter.
  • Across five years, Cost of Revenue topped out at $105.9 million in Q1 2021 and bottomed at $41.4 million in Q2 2021.
  • Average Cost of Revenue over 4 years is $86.0 million, with a median of $86.6 million recorded in 2024.
  • Peak YoY movement for Cost of Revenue: plummeted 63.66% in 2021, then grew 7.22% in 2025.
  • A 4-year view of Cost of Revenue shows it stood at $84.4 million in 2021, then rose by 5.11% to $88.7 million in 2023, then decreased by 0.63% to $88.2 million in 2024, then increased by 5.65% to $93.2 million in 2025.
